The MDA Military Academy Internship Program (MAI), established in 2016, provides military interns (Air Force, Naval Academy, West Pint) the opportunity to develop new technical skills and affords the opportunity to work with Department of Defense (DoD) world class professionals. The Army Science Board, working with the U.S. Army Cadet Command, has established an internship program to offer research, practical experimental work and leadership experience to ROTC Cadets. Operation Warfighter (OWF) is a temporary assignment/internship program developed by the Department of Defense for service members that are convalescing at military treatment facilities at first in the National Capitol Region but increasingly throughout the United States. The DoD College Acquisition Internship Program (DCAIP) is an opportunity for Army acquisition organizations to hire eligible college students for a 10-week paid summer internship. Conversion is based on sponsoring organizations position need/availability, qualifications, performance, fit, and billet availability. The Cooperative Education Program (CO-OP) provides a select number of talented undergraduate and graduate students the opportunity to gain valuable work experience in combination with their academic studies by exchanging one academic semester for full-time employment.
